Wike claims Fubara gathered individuals eager to become governors

March 15, 2025
in News
Reading Time: 2 mins read

The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Nyesom Wike, said on Saturday that he would not stop the Rivers State House of Assembly from performing its duties.

The former Rivers State governor was reacting to the current face-off between the lawmakers, his loyalists, and Governor Siminilayi Fubara.

The governor and the lawmakers have been battling for control of the state since September 2023.

The disagreement culminated in the defection of 27 lawmakers led by Martins Amaewhule from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) to the All Progressives Congress (APC) the same year.

Angered by the defection, the governor and his party approached the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to declare their seats vacant and conduct fresh elections in their constituencies.

Efforts to resolve the crisis have met a brickwall with both parties refusing to shift grounds on their demands.

Wike, who spoke at a thanksgiving/civic reception in the Asari-Toru local government area of the state, said he ensured a smooth transition of power to Fubara at the end of his tenure in May 2023.

The minister lamented that Fubara surrounded himself with people who wanted to become the governor and did not want the best for him.

He said: “Assembly people should do their work. Whatever they deem necessary that is constitutional, they should do. I’m not going to stop anybody from carrying out his or her powers. I will not do that.

“It is not to abuse us. You can abuse me as much as you want, and let me tell you, I have never bothered myself because abuse does not kill anybody. What is important is the result. Is it not?

“Who has high blood pressure now? Not them? We we dey sit down dey enjoy. They have high blood pressure. This is what I was avoiding. I said look, don’t go through this route. They told you to seize Assembly members’ salaries and allowances for more than one year.

“Look at Danagogo (Tammy), who wanted to be governor. He was so pained that he was not given the ticket. He was the one following the governor, and he did not know. He will lead him to hellfire.

“You (Fubara) surrounded yourself with people who wanted to be governor, whom I said ‘no’, these people don’t mean well for Rivers State.’ They are the ones surrounding you, giving you advice. Do you think you will succeed? They will give bad advice, and look at what bad advice is doing to you. You are already down 2-0, and there’s more to come. “
